Essex County Council (ECC) are delighted to be supporting Basildon Borough Council in recruiting a Development Team Manager in Planning on a full-time, 3–6-month temporary basis. Please note you will be required to be on site 2 days per week.

The borough of Basildon is alive with opportunity and has the ingredients to be one of the most successful and desirable places in the South-East. As the largest economy in the Thames Estuary outside London, we are incredibly proud of what we have achieved but we are never complacent. We are driving inclusive, sustainable growth to provide opportunity and prosperity for local people and businesses, access to quality homes, vibrant town centres and an enhanced local environment.

You will be joining the council’s planning team to support the Head of Planning and to manage a hard-working team of Principal Planners, Enforcement Officers, Land Charges Officer and Planning Technical Support staff. This role will provide support to the Head of Planning in delivering the Planning Service being responsible for all aspects of the Development Management, Planning Enforcement and Appeals, to ensure the delivery of the Development Plan and Essex 2050 (and other projects). The post holder will be accountable for the project management in respect of the Councils development management.

You will be responsible for identifying and verifying benefits from the development plan and future strategic plans, projects and programmes as directed. Work collaboratively with the Head of Service and the Service Management Team to develop and deliver the Council’s corporate vision, alongside strategic objectives leading to the delivery and implementation of an up-to-date development plan. This role will ensure capacity to support the delivery of the development plan and other projects and programmes, in particular with regards to the Councils Growth Agenda.

The post will provide technical financial advice and guidance for the delivery of the Development Management and the Development Plan, alongside ongoing projects and programmes. Deliver professional/managerial expertise advice with regards to the Planning aspects of programmes and projects under the remit of the Head of Service.

The post holder will lead and manage the work of Development Management and the Planning Enforcement and Appeals Teams to ensure the efficient operation of the service, in accordance with statutory and legislative requirements and the corporate objectives of the Council (including budgets). Responsible for ensuring consistency of decision making across the Borough in relation to all planning applications and enforcement action, in accordance with statutory requirements, the Development Plan framework, relevant corporate policies and national guidance.

To carry out negotiations with developers regarding the policy and financial aspect of developments including contractual arrangements such as quotes, financial processes and reviews to ensure development site viability, sustainability and deliverability. Promoting the council’s aims and objectives, engaging with key partners, stakeholders and staff at all levels to promote understanding of the Council’s corporate objectives.

To complete external funding applications, bid submissions etc in response to opportunities to secure third party funding for projects or activities under the remit of the Head of Service. External funding opportunities could be for several millions of pounds.

The Experience you will bring:

  • Member of the Royal Town Planning Institute
  • Knowledge and understanding of planning legislation and regulations
  • Previous experience of managing major planning applications
  • Strong organisation and communication skills
